redboltz / async_mqtt

Asynchronous MQTT communication library based on Boost.Asio
Boost Software License 1.0
91 stars 10 forks source link

Separate compile #282

Closed redboltz closed 4 months ago

redboltz commented 4 months ago

still working

codecov-commenter commented 4 months ago

Codecov Report

All modified and coverable lines are covered by tests :white_check_mark:

Project coverage is 94.12%. Comparing base (0007429) to head (d0a80ac).

Additional details and impacted files [![Impacted file tree graph](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282/graphs/tree.svg?width=650&height=150&src=pr&token=21ZT59CMM5&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o)](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o) ```diff @@ Coverage Diff @@ ## main #282 +/- ## ========================================== - Coverage 94.23% 94.12% -0.12% ========================================== Files 123 150 +27 Lines 8884 8921 +37 ========================================== + Hits 8372 8397 +25 - Misses 512 524 +12 ``` | [Files](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?dropdown=coverage&src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o) | Coverage Δ | | |---|---|---| | [...clude/async\_mqtt/impl/buffer\_to\_packet\_variant.ipp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fbuffer_to_packet_variant.ipp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vYnVmZmVyX3RvX3BhY2tldF92YXJpYW50LmlwcA==) | `97.77% <ø> (ø)` | | | [include/async\_mqtt/impl/client\_impl.hpp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fclient_impl.hpp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vY2xpZW50X2ltcGwuaHBw) | `100.00% <ø> (+6.77%)` | :arrow_up: | | [include/async\_mqtt/impl/client\_impl.ipp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fclient_impl.ipp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vY2xpZW50X2ltcGwuaXBw) | `90.00% <ø> (ø)` | | | [include/async\_mqtt/impl/endpoint\_impl.hpp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fendpoint_impl.hpp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vZW5kcG9pbnRfaW1wbC5ocHA=) | `100.00% <ø> (+5.24%)` | :arrow_up: | | [include/async\_mqtt/impl/endpoint\_impl.ipp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fendpoint_impl.ipp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vZW5kcG9pbnRfaW1wbC5pcHA=) | `94.17% <ø> (ø)` | | | [include/async\_mqtt/impl/endpoint\_recv.hpp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fendpoint_recv.hpp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vZW5kcG9pbnRfcmVjdi5ocHA=) | `69.76% <ø> (-5.15%)` | :arrow_down: | | [include/async\_mqtt/impl/endpoint\_recv.ipp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fendpoint_recv.ipp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vZW5kcG9pbnRfcmVjdi5pcHA=) | `96.55% <ø> (ø)` | | | [include/async\_mqtt/impl/endpoint\_send.hpp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fendpoint_send.hpp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vZW5kcG9pbnRfc2VuZC5ocHA=) | `85.95% <ø> (+0.35%)` | :arrow_up: | | [include/async\_mqtt/impl/endpoint\_send.ipp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fimpl%2Fendpoint_send.ipp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L2ltcGwvZW5kcG9pbnRfc2VuZC5pcHA=) | `78.37% <ø> (ø)` | | | [include/async\_mqtt/packet/impl/packet\_variant.hpp](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ree&filepath=include%2Fasync_mqtt%2Fpacket%2Fimpl%2Fpacket_variant.hpp&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o#diff-aW5jbHVkZS9hc3luY19tcXR0L3BhY2tldC9pbXBsL3BhY2tldF92YXJpYW50LmhwcA==) | `100.00% <ø> (ø)` | | | ... and [65 more](https://app.codecov.io/gh/redboltz/async_mqtt/pull/282?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=Takatoshi+Kondo) | |